This may sound like as strange question to have 2 IMS's but here's the situation:

I am migrating users from one outdated Exchange5.5 server to a more updated box still at Ex5.5. The issue is I don't want to inturrupt the IMS service or at least minimize the down time.

Are there any issues with having two IMS's running at the same time in the same site for a short time while I adjust my firewall to point to the new server. I would then stop just about every service on the old server.

This should work fine. On the new one, I would give it an address space of *.* (assuming the original is *). This will then be the prefered route outbound. Once you get DNS pointing to the new server (or change its ip address to match the old one), your inbound will go there too. If you're planning to keep the old server around, you can then remove its address space completely, and put it back if you ever need that IMS again (not that it's a big deal to simply reinstall the IMS).
